FORT MYERS, Fla.—Oct. 29, 2013—Interop Technologies, a provider of core wireless solutions for advanced messaging, over-the-air handset management, policy control, and connectivity gateways, today announced that the GSM Association (GSMA) has designated Interop as an accredited Hosted Rich Communication Services (RCS) solution provider. Accredited solutions fully comply with RCS specification version 1.2.2, which enables operators to compete directly with popular over-the-top (OTT) services.

To achieve accreditation, the Interop technology passed a series of rigorous tests designed to demonstrate interoperability between the RCS solution and RCS clients and networks. The Interop solution enables operators to offer subscribers an enhanced communication option without the need to deploy a full IP Multimedia Subsystem (IMS) architecture. In addition to RCS version 1.2.2, the Interop solution also complies with the joyn Blackbird release, which includes a number of priority RCS version 5.1 features. These include the ability for users to conduct IP-based video and voice calls, transfer files within group and individual chats, and share location information. The Blackbird release also includes “store and forward” capabilities for chat messages and file transfers. As a result, joyn queues messages and files sent to offline contacts and forwards them as soon as the contacts have signed in.

Beyond the Blackbird release, the Interop solution supports numerous advanced RCS 5.1 features. These include the ability to share social presence information and network-based SMS and MMS interworking, which enables users to send both IP-based and SMS/MMS messages from a single RCS application.
